当前位置:首页 > 行业动态 > 正文

如何高效地在MySQL数据库中创建新表并设计相应的表单结构?

如何高效地在MySQL数据库中创建新表并设计相应的表单结构?  第1张

创建数据库表的基本步骤如下:
1. 选择数据库
USE your_database_name;
2. 创建表
示例:创建一个名为users 的表,包含用户ID、姓名、邮箱和注册日期
CREATE TABLE IF NOT EXISTS users (
    user_id INT AUTO_INCREMENT PRIMARY KEY,
    name VARCHAR(100) NOT NULL,
    email VARCHAR(100) NOT NULL UNIQUE,
    registration_date TIMESTAMP DEFAULT CURRENT_TIMESTAMP
);
3. 解释各部分含义:
CREATE TABLE IF NOT EXISTS: 如果表已存在,则不会重复创建。
users: 表的名称。
user_id: 用户ID字段,类型为INT,自增,并设置为表的主键。
name: 用户姓名字段,类型为VARCHAR,长度为100,不能为NULL。
email: 用户邮箱字段,类型为VARCHAR,长度为100,不能为NULL,并设置为唯一。
registration_date: 用户注册日期字段,类型为TIMESTAMP,默认值为当前时间戳。
4. 执行创建表的SQL语句
注意:将your_database_name 替换为你的数据库名称。
5. 查看表结构
DESCRIBE users;
6. 查看表中数据
SELECT * FROM users;

SQL脚本展示了如何在MySQL中添加一个名为users的数据库表,并包含了表的结构定义,请根据实际需求调整字段类型、长度和约束条件。

0